Set in a tropical paradise providing guests with private beach access, The Savoy Hotel Miami Beach is sure to please many travellers. Half a block away from Ocean Drive, this beautiful oceanfront property is the doorway to exciting attractions such as the Art Deco District, Little Havana, Coconut Grove and greater Fort Lauderdale.

Location
The chic Savoy Hotel is a 75-suite resort on America's sun-drenched Riviera - South Miami Beach. It is a mere 10-minute drive to The Port of Miami, Seaplane Terminal and Miami International Airport. It is also steps away from the breezy al fresco cafes and vibrant bars of the area.

Rooms
Each of the hotel's beachside suite is designed to provide a haven that guarantees vacation living. Its amenities include couches, dining tables and marble bathrooms. Guests can relish in the beach views from en-suite balconies.

Restaurant
Without leaving the hotel, The Terrace at the Savoy Miami Beach answers all dining needs with its three meals a day service. It serves American cuisine with regional twists in an area overlooking the sea.

General
The Savoy Hotel South Beach Miami is the only resort hotel on Ocean Drive located directly on the sand with private beach access. Guests can use the swimming pools surrounded by lush tropical foliage and sun decks with chaise lounges. Watson Island is also within easy reach for an additional treat.

This was my first time in Miami and I wasn't sure what to expect. I was a little disappointed in the condition this hotel was in. The location is great but the hotel is very run down and is barely 2 steps above a Motel 6. The valet parking is across the street and very slow. It is not worth $30 a day, but there is no other options for parking. The beds are futon thin and the do not have comforters, only sheets. For a cheap college getaway, this hotel is a great value. But for a nice resort feel hotel, book a place in Sunny Isles.

Our primary concerns when we were searching for a hotel were cleanliness, proximity to the beach and the nightlife, and a room with a refrigerator. (Hey, they're not everywhere). We were more than satisfied in the cleanliness and location arenas; the hotel has two pools that were very clean and really were as represented in the photos! The room was comfortable, more comfortable than a similarly priced hotel I stayed at the year before. We discovered that the couch in the living room area even had a pull-out bed in it! We didn't try it out, but I think it's worth mentioning! The only problem we had was the loud partying kids staying above us; the ceiling seemed paper-thin at 4 am when they were still living it up, but when we brought it to the attention of the folks at the front desk the next day, they kindly told us to just call right away and they would take care of it. We took them up on their offer the next night, and we had no more complaints after that! They were very accommodating and even waived the nightly fee due to the disruption. We ate breakfast at the hotel restaurant once; the nice woman who was working alone was, well, doing the job of probably 3 people so there was a little bit of a wait. Overall, we thought the service was excellent, and the man with the safari hat (wish we knew his name) was fantastic, so was [...] at the front desk, along with several other staff members. They really showed us great hospitality. I definitely recommend the Savoy Hotel, just remember to let them know if something isn't right. They will go out of their way to help make it so. I will definitely go back there. Did I mention the private beach access? Ocean steps away!!!! Also you don't have far to walk to see some of the really fun spots along Ocean Drive. Great value, Great location, Great hospitality.
